When considering replacement, it's important to understand the different kinds of window glass offered:
Single-Pane Glass: The least energy-efficient choice, typically found in older homes.Double-Pane Glass: More energy-efficient due to the insulating air layer between the panes.Triple-Pane Glass: Offers exceptional insulation and energy cost savings, ideal for extreme climates.Low-E Glass: Coated with a thin metallic layer to reflect heat and UV rays, boosting energy performance.Tempered Glass: Heat-treated for increased strength, making it less likely to shatter.Table 2: Types of Window Glass and Their BenefitsKind of GlassDescriptionAdvantagesSingle-PaneOne layer of glassLow-cost, however poor insulation.Double-PaneTwo layers of glassMuch better insulation, more energy-efficient.Triple-Pane3 layers of glassOptimal insulating residential or commercial properties.Low-ECoated glass for better energy useLowers heat and UV rays.TemperedIncreased strength and safetyShatters into small pieces, decreasing injury danger.The Replacement Process

1. How much does window glass replacement usually cost?

The cost differs according to the kind of glass, window size, and whether a professional is worked with. Usually, house owners might spend between ₤ 100 and ₤ 600 per window.

2. For how long does it require to change window glass?

The replacement process typically takes a few hours to a complete day, depending upon the job scope and whether problems arise.

3. What should I do if my window is foggy?

If a window is foggy, it might need to be resealed or replaced entirely. Consulting a professional can help identify the best strategy.

4. Can I update to energy-efficient glass?

Yes, replacing your existing glass with energy-efficient alternatives can considerably reduce energy expenses and improve comfort.
